Kaiketsu Zubat (Japanese: 快傑ズバット, Hepburn: Kaiketsu Zubatto), is a tokusatsu superhero series that aired in 1977. Created by Shotaro Ishinomori, this 32-episode series (which aired on TV Tokyo from February 2, 1977 to September 28, 1977), harkens back to tokusatsu superhero shows of the 1950s, but with a late-1970s twist. The series was first released on DVD in 2008. (from Wikipedia, CC BY-SA)
